Witness Witness

Australian Peter Weir's first Hollywood film tells the story of John Book (Harrison Ford), a Philadelphia cop whose life is altered while trying to help Rachel (Kelly McGillis), an Amish woman, and her son Samuel (Lukas Haas), who witnesses a murder in a Philadelphia train station bathroom. After discovering that the murder was committed by a member of his force, Book travels to Lancaster County with Rachel and Samuel and poses as a member of the Amish community to hide from his murderous police peers. While there, love blooms between Rachel and Book, and he finds himself drawn in by the honesty and simplicity of the old-world Amish lifestyle.
Fine performances and beautiful cinematography are prevalent throughout. Academy Award Nominations: 8, including Best Picture, Best Director, Best Actor -Harrison Ford. Academy Awards: Best Original Screenplay, Best Editing.

Director Steven Spielberg's War of the Worlds is now available on DVD as a 2-disc limited edition or as a single-disc in either a widescreen or full screen presentation. In War of the Worlds Tom Cruise plays Ray Ferrier, a failed father who rises to the occasion when his family is on the front lines of a planetary battle in this reimagining of H.G. Wells's tale of the cataclysmic meeting of two civilizations. The two-disc limited edition DVD has numerous featurettes including "Revisiting the Invasion," which includes interviews with Spielberg and Cruise, "The H. G. Wells Legacy," "Steven Spielberg and the Original War of the Worlds," and "Designing the Enemy: Tripods and Aliens." There are also several production diaries, a photo gallery and much more.

"I was trying to tell a simple story about bad men in changing times. The Wild Bunch is simply what happens when killers go to Mexico. The strange thing is you feel a great sense of loss when these killers reach the end of the line." (Director Sam Peckinpah)

A hard, violent, shocking, tragic, stylish, and nostalgic tale about a group of misfits cornered by time and circumstance. Acting, dialogue, direction, score, photography, and especially editing are world class; an authentic American classic.

This is a story of two worlds colliding. Lost in the wilderness of Australia, a child (Lucien John) and an adolescent (Jenny Agutter) rely on young aborigine Gulpilil in order to survive. Roeg, in his first solo outing as director, also beautifully photographed this mind-massaging 1971 cult favorite. Exuberant score by John Barry.
John is Roeg's young son and later worked with his father using the name Luc Roeg. The  commentary on the Criterion Collection DVD release by Roeg and Agutter is a useful addition.

Without Limits tells the tale of Oregon runner Steve Prefontaine's love-hate relationship with his coach, Bill Bowerman (Donald Sutherland) in the 1970s. The tug of war between the two men -- Prefontaine's passion for running each race as if it will be his last and Bowerman's seasoned, conservative strategies for winning -- becomes a wonderful metaphor for distinct stages of life and attitude. It's the real story of one of America's greatest distance runners, of his career and tragic death.
